Soak & Sleep 1000 Pocket Mattress Review: A Balanced Memory Foam Option for Home Comfort
When it comes to finding a mattress that promises both comfort and reliability, the Soak & Sleep 1000 Pocket memory foam mattress offers a compelling proposition in today's diverse bedding market. Designed primarily for home use in the US, this model leans into memory foam technology paired with pocket springs to deliver medium-firm support that fits a broad range of sleeping preferences. At first glance, its features balance on paper between comfort, durability, and health-conscious materials, making it a well-rounded candidate for those seeking a versatile mattress geared towards everyday use.
Detailed Specs & Features
Based on its engineering data, the mattress stacks up with robust fundamental specs that any buyer should appreciate. The Mattress Type is memory foam, enhanced with a pocket coil system comprising exactly 1000 individually wrapped coils, helping provide both contouring and buoyant support. This combination is noteworthy because it blends the pressure-relieving properties of Memory Foam with the responsive bounce that pocket springs uniquely provide.
The mattress measures a consistent 10 inches in thickness, fitting within the medium profile category, which offers a good balance between cushion and support without feeling bulky. Comfort-wise, the mattress rates a medium on firmness, specifically a 7/10 firmness scale rating, making it suitable for back, side, and combination sleepers alike. The 3-inch comfort layer features plush memory foam with cooling technologies such as bamboo and open-cell foam to encourage good airflow and temperature regulation. This aligns well with the mattress's certified temperature regulation feature, ensuring users aren't left overheating during the night.
The cover is 100% cotton, providing a breathable and natural top layer that complements moisture-wicking properties expected in quality sleep surfaces. On the health and safety front, the Soak & Sleep 1000 Pocket boasts CertiPUR-US certification and an OEKO-TEX certification, ensuring that the foams used meet rigorous standards for emissions and harmful chemicals. Additionally, it integrates a natural wool flame retardant and hypoallergenic treatments that heighten safety and allergy-friendly credentials. For consumers balancing comfort with conscientious material choices, these certifications provide a reassuring stamp of quality.
User Experience & Performance (Based on Specs)
Design & Build
In daily use, this mattress should feel both supportive and cushioning. The 10-year warranty further emphasizes Soak & Sleep's confidence in its construction. It boasts a rotatable design, allowing users to flip or rotate the mattress to address wear over time; a practical touch for prolonging lifespan, which is expected to average about five years of consistent use based on medium durability ratings. Although it lacks a flippable design, the mattress provides strong edge support rated at 8/10, which means sitting or sleeping near the mattress perimeter should offer firm stability without excessive sagging.
Performance
The mattress adopts medium-density foam with a recovery time of approximately 4 seconds, indicating a balanced responsiveness. This latency suggests that it will contour effectively to body shape while not feeling overly slow or "stuck," an important consideration for those who reposition frequently. Its motion isolation rating of 7/10 positions it well for couples, minimizing disturbance from partner movement, which complements its couple-friendly design and a maximum weight capacity of 300 lbs per side.
Comfort & Support
Soak & Sleep's comfort technology includes plush foam infused with effective cooling components, backed by an ergonomic certification (Ergocert), signaling thoughtful design for spinal alignment and pressure relief. Zoned support is not featured here, but the overall medium firmness and layered construction provide good pressure relief, deemed "good" by the findings; a pivotal factor for mixed sleeping positions, including back and side sleepers. The temperature regulation and breathable cotton cover add to a climate-adaptive sleeping environment, improving nighttime comfort.
Extra Features
While the mattress lacks advanced smart features and removable covers, it supports adjustable bases, withthe ability for head and foot elevation, which is an added perk for those who prefer adjustable sleeping or lounging positions. However, it does not include dual firmness options or modular layers, which might limit personalization for some.
